Phlebotomist I
Job Title: Phlebotomist I
Location: New London, CT 06320
Duration: 3 months+ (possible extension)
Shift: 5:30 AM – 10:30 AM Mon – Fri. Weekdays + Every Other Weekend
Required: Phlebotomist Certificate
Pay range: $17 - $21/hr. on W2
Job Summary:
We are seeking a dependable and professional Phlebotomist I to join our detox clinic team on a part-time, temporary basis. This role focuses exclusively on urine specimen collection — phlebotomy experience is not a priority. The ideal candidate is mature, organized, and capable of maintaining a calm and professional demeanor in a clinical setting. Candidates must be available to work weekdays and every other weekend.
Roles and responsibilities:
- Perform urine toxicology collections accurately and in accordance with established procedures.
- Have direct contact with patients and creates an atmosphere of trust and confidence while explaining procedures to patients and drawing blood specimens in a skillful, safe, and accurate manner.
- Performs with confidence, both the forensic and clinical specimen collection. Phlebotomy experience - pediatric and geriatric capillary and venipuncture - required.
- Demonstrate Leadership Behaviors while focusing on process excellence skills and sensitivity to confidentiality and accuracy to patient information.
- Performs with confidence, both the forensic and clinical specimen collection and processing duties following established practices and procedures.
- Maintains required records and documentation.
- Demonstrates organizational commitment and promotes a positive image to patients, clients, employees, and the public in general
- Minimum of 6 months experience.
- High school diploma or equivalent.
- Required: Phlebotomist Certificate.
- CT license preferred.
Skills:
- Keyboard/data entry.
- Customer services.
- Excellent phlebotomy skills to include paediatric, geriatric, and capillary collections.
